DISTRIBUTION OF CALDESMON AND OF THE ACIDIC ISOFORM OF CALPONIN IN CULTURED CEREBELLAR NEURONS AND IN DIFFERENT REGIONS OF THE RAT-BRAIN - AN IMMUNOFLUORESCENCE AND CONFOCAL MICROSCOPY STUDY
A. Represa et al., DISTRIBUTION OF CALDESMON AND OF THE ACIDIC ISOFORM OF CALPONIN IN CULTURED CEREBELLAR NEURONS AND IN DIFFERENT REGIONS OF THE RAT-BRAIN - AN IMMUNOFLUORESCENCE AND CONFOCAL MICROSCOPY STUDY, Experimental cell research, 221(2), 1995, pp. 333-343
Caldesmon and calponin are two F-actin-binding and calcium-calmodulin-
dependent proteins. In smooth muscle and nonmuscle cells both proteins
are localized on actin filaments, Using one- or two-dimensional gel e
lectrophoresis followed by the Western blot technique, and by immunofl
uorescence studies, we have given evidence that calponin is also prese
nt in rat and pig brain, In the present study, for the first time, we
demonstrate caldesmon- and calponin-specific immunoreactivities in cer
ebellar cultured neurons, In the rat central nervous system these anti
bodies mainly stain neuronal cell bodies and dendrites, By confocal an
alysis we observed that calponin and caldesmon are located in the acto
myosin domain although the total actin and myosin were not saturated,
In many cases it is clear that these two proteins are adjacent rather
than superimposed in the same domain of the cell, These results are co
mpatible with the functional role of caldesmon and calponin in the reg
ulation of the actomyosin activity as described by others and suggest
that they are part of the contractile apparatus of neural cells. (C) 1
